Daizō-in Temple
大蔵院
Daizoin is a historic Rinzai temple in Akashi, home to ancient graves and a newly rebuilt main hall.
What it is
- Rinzai sect temple, founded in the Muromachi period.
- Akamatsu Sukenao converted his residence into the temple.
- Principal image is Sho-Kannon.
- Served as a temporary stable during the Edo period.
What to see
- Main hall, rebuilt from 2018 to 2021.
- Bell tower on the temple grounds.
- Graves of Akamatsu Sukenao and his wife.
